There have been other parties in the US. The Republican party, the party of Lincoln, rose from the ashes of two parties which died in the leadup to the Civil War, because they were unwilling to take up the cause of the abolitionists. The Republican party had no intention of taking up abolition. Neither did Lincoln. In the end, the war was handed to them anyway, started before Lincoln took office.

And no one was dumb enough to fight that war and _not_ end slavery. I mean, duh.
